In this paper, a new indirect fuzzy sliding mode control with varying boundary is presented for uncertain nonlinear systems via time-variant sliding function in the presence of external disturbances. Time-variant sliding surface based on an adjustable rejection parameter filters all the un-modeled frequencies. The adjustable boundary layer width, break-frequency bandwidth and the consequent parameters in fuzzy rules are tuned to attenuate the effects of the system uncertainties and un-modeled frequencies efficiently. Also, the chattering phenomenon is completely eliminated
